DPMC Launches Bajaj Electric Three-Wheeler in Sri Lanka, Pioneering Sustainable Mobility

Bajaj, Sri Lanka’s most trusted three-wheeler brand, represented by David Pieris Motor Company (Private) Limited (DPMC), has announced the launch of the Bajaj Electric Three-Wheeler. This introduction marks a significant milestone in the country’s transition towards sustainable and cost-effective mobility solutions.

As environmental concerns increasingly influence Sri Lanka’s transport landscape, the Bajaj Electric Three-Wheeler is designed to meet the rising demand for low-operating-cost and environmentally responsible commercial vehicles, all while maintaining high standards of performance, durability, and reliability.

The Bajaj Electric Three-Wheeler offers an industry-leading certified range of up to 176 kilometers on a single charge, making it the longest-range electric three-wheeler currently available in the market.

Convenience is a standout feature of the new model. It includes an on-board charger, allowing users to charge the vehicle anytime and anywhere. A full charge takes approximately 4.5 hours, with up to 80% capacity achievable in under three hours. The battery system is designed to endure challenging conditions, featuring an IP67-rated water resistance to ensure safety and reliability in all weather conditions.

The Bajaj Electric Three-Wheeler also boasts best-in-class features, including all-LED lighting, multiple drive modes, hill-hold assist, a fully digital instrument cluster, a robust metal body engineered for unmatched durability, and a spacious, comfortable seating layout, ideal for extended commercial use.

Supported by decades of trust in Bajaj’s engineering standards and DPMC’s unrivaled nationwide service and spare parts network, the Bajaj Electric Three-Wheeler offers unmatched confidence to customers transitioning to electric mobility.

The new vehicle is backed by 24/7 roadside assistance, available via 011 4 700551, providing peace of mind for electric vehicle users.
